If you're tired of streaming services hiking up their prices, there's some good news—you don’t have to pay a dime to watch great movies this March! Platforms like Pluto TV, Plex, Tubi, and more are rolling out a fresh lineup of free films, from timeless classics to modern hits. Whether you're into action-packed thrillers, heartwarming dramas, or mind-bending sci-fi, there’s something for everyone.

Let’s talk about some of the best picks available this month. Pluto TV is bringing a fantastic selection, including Gladiator , The Matrix Trilogy , Coming to America , and Zodiac . If you’re in the mood for high-energy action and unforgettable storytelling, these films are must-watches.

Over on Tubi , they’re adding several original thrillers, including Invasive 2: Getaway , a gripping sequel that follows a young woman trying to escape danger on a remote island. Other notable additions include My Husband’s Mistress , a revenge drama filled with shocking twists, and classics like Apocalypse Now , Willy Wonka & The Chocolate Factory , and The Girl with the Dragon Tattoo .

Plex has an exciting mix as well, offering films like Monty Python and the Holy Grail , Snowpiercer , and Joy Ride . Whether you’re in the mood for legendary comedy, dystopian sci-fi, or an adrenaline-fueled road trip movie, Plex has got you covered.

If you’re into critically acclaimed films, Fawesome is streaming True Grit (2010) , Adaptation , and Collateral , bringing intense performances and masterful storytelling to the table. Meanwhile, Roku is featuring titles like 21 Bridges , Rambo: Last Blood , and Barbershop , adding a mix of action, drama, and comedy to your watchlist.
